Output 07bbc8a04018da42a6cc3603d8bfa1407a4153ecc90e7a9e4e69c6946d247364:9

value
504779
script pubkey
OP_0 OP_PUSHBYTES_20 266d39c654e7dc8be68f73310850fc5dabc416c7
address
bc1qyeknn3j5ulwghe50wvcss58utk4ug9k86daf4y
transaction
07bbc8a04018da42a6cc3603d8bfa1407a4153ecc90e7a9e4e69c6946d247364
spent
true